It's a '51 DuKane 1U325 PA head (says it's 25 watts, but it feels more like 15). My gal's dad found it in an old church up in Canada. Looked like it never got used before he found it. Just a few little mods to it and a recap job and it works like a charm. Still has the original tubes and all Sounds super compressed. Kind of like Crazy Horse in an amp. It's a bit flat dynamically, but it has a super unique tone. The cab is one I built last month. Not totally done yet...Need to make a grill cloth out of burlap to match my guitar cab
